Post by: DooMAD on January 08, 2016, 09:52:57 PM
I can't see how we could ever have something on the same scale as that.  Gox happened at a time where people literally kept every last satoshi on the exchange and treated it like a bank account.  I'd like to think no one is crazy enough to be doing that anymore, although there's probably a few people that do. 

Also, because people were so trusting, some of them were still depositing funds even after the warning flags started waving.  I recall lambasting people to withdraw their funds if they got the chance, but instead, some plowed more money in because the price went down and they thought they'd get a bargain.  The general atmosphere around here would be so different if something similar were to happen now.  Far more people would take notice if they were warned that an exchange was in trouble.

Title: Re: are you think there is a possibility MT GOX version 2?
Post by: NorrisK on January 20, 2016, 05:11:20 PM
Cryptsy is Mt Gox version 2.

Cryptsy is not big enough to be Mt Gox version 2. Exchanges like Bitstamp, btc-e, kraken, fenix and okcoin are the ones that will cause major shakedowns if the pull a gox.

Ofcourse cryptsy going down is quite huge, but it is "only" 13,000 bitcoin and 300,000 litecoin. That is completely different than a 300,000 bitcoin business going out.
